Output 823b0d3bce363f74252150eaf7e0e1ebc116c7e8071e5689a2d7972d9f0859ee:13

value
388263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e39c9e4aff3a10a21f20e56ec6403f39d490d208 OP_EQUAL
address
3NSWw81kz4BSkpB15Vyx6sEewUH9KkWRrh
transaction
823b0d3bce363f74252150eaf7e0e1ebc116c7e8071e5689a2d7972d9f0859ee
spent
true